/*
* msg.c
*
* DSP-BIOS Bridge driver support functions for TI OMAP processors.
*
* DSP/BIOS Bridge msg_ctrl Module.
*
* Copyright (C) 2005-2006 Texas Instruments, Inc.
*
* This package is free software; you can redistribute it and/or modify
* it under the terms of the GNU General Public License version 2 as
* published by the Free Software Foundation.
*
* THIS PACKAGE IS PROVIDED ``AS IS'' AND WITHOUT ANY EXPRESS OR
* IMPLIED WARRANTIES, INCLUDING, WITHOUT LIMITATION, THE IMPLIED
* WARRANTIES OF MERCHANTIBILITY AND FITNESS FOR A PARTICULAR PURPOSE.
*/
#include <linux/types.h>
/* ----------------------------------- Host OS */
#include <dspbridge/host_os.h>
/* ----------------------------------- DSP/BIOS Bridge */
#include <dspbridge/dbdefs.h>
/* ----------------------------------- Trace & Debug */
#include <dspbridge/dbc.h>
/* ----------------------------------- Bridge Driver */
#include <dspbridge/dspdefs.h>
/* ----------------------------------- Platform Manager */
#include <dspbridge/dev.h>
/* ----------------------------------- This */
#include <msgobj.h>
#include <dspbridge/msg.h>
/* ----------------------------------- Globals */
static u32 refs; /* module reference count */
/*
* ======== msg_create ========
* Purpose:
* Create an object to manage message queues. Only one of these objects
* can exist per device object.
*/
int msg_create(struct msg_mgr **msg_man,
struct dev_object *hdev_obj, msg_onexit msg_callback)
{
struct bridge_drv_interface *intf_fxns;
struct msg_mgr_ *msg_mgr_obj;
struct msg_mgr *hmsg_mgr;
int status = 0;
DBC_REQUIRE(refs > 0);
DBC_REQUIRE(msg_man != NULL);
DBC_REQUIRE(msg_callback != NULL);
DBC_REQUIRE(hdev_obj != NULL);
*msg_man = NULL;
dev_get_intf_fxns(hdev_obj, &intf_fxns);
/* Let Bridge message module finish the create: */
status =
(*intf_fxns->msg_create) (&hmsg_mgr, hdev_obj, msg_callback);
if (!status) {
/* Fill in DSP API message module's fields of the msg_mgr
* structure */
msg_mgr_obj = (struct msg_mgr_ *)hmsg_mgr;
msg_mgr_obj->intf_fxns = intf_fxns;
/* Finally, return the new message manager handle: */
*msg_man = hmsg_mgr;
} else {
status = -EPERM;
}
return status;
}
/*
* ======== msg_delete ========
* Purpose:
* Delete a msg_ctrl manager allocated in msg_create().
*/
void msg_delete(struct msg_mgr *hmsg_mgr)
{
struct msg_mgr_ *msg_mgr_obj = (struct msg_mgr_ *)hmsg_mgr;
struct bridge_drv_interface *intf_fxns;
DBC_REQUIRE(refs > 0);
if (msg_mgr_obj) {
intf_fxns = msg_mgr_obj->intf_fxns;
/* Let Bridge message module destroy the msg_mgr: */
(*intf_fxns->msg_delete) (hmsg_mgr);
} else {
dev_dbg(bridge, "%s: Error hmsg_mgr handle: %p\n",
__func__, hmsg_mgr);
}
}
/*
* ======== msg_exit ========
*/
void msg_exit(void)
{
DBC_REQUIRE(refs > 0);
refs--;
DBC_ENSURE(refs >= 0);
}
/*
* ======== msg_mod_init ========
*/
bool msg_mod_init(void)
{
DBC_REQUIRE(refs >= 0);
refs++;
DBC_ENSURE(refs >= 0);
return true;
}
